Sorrisniva Igloo Hotel comprises 30 beautifully crafted guest rooms, each made from ice and snow. The rooms offer every guest a distinct artistic expression through bed frames and decor formed from ice. Shared bathroom facilities enhance the experience of staying in an environment where nature reigns supreme.

Location
Sorrisniva Igloo Hotel is located on the banks of the Alta River in Norway, surrounded by breathtaking Arctic landscapes. The remote setting allows for unparalleled views of the Northern Lights during winter months. The hotel is situated just 20 km from Alta, providing easy access from the main town.
